Transaction 70eabd12038d74ed963adfbe42da3607785aa8fe4d249eb8cb4149e1fba44ea2
1 Input
2 Outputs
- 70eabd12038d74ed963adfbe42da3607785aa8fe4d249eb8cb4149e1fba44ea2:0
- 70eabd12038d74ed963adfbe42da3607785aa8fe4d249eb8cb4149e1fba44ea2:1
value 5188484
address 367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
value 22827043
address 37azZ5SJ3HE3kuHUimMk3YX4HHKVbtShvo